💔 Bardie’s Story – From Broken to Brave❤️ Some dogs are abandoned. Some are abused. And some… somehow find their way to the people who will finally love them. Bardie found us. One afternoon, while we were working in the stables here at Hearts Animal Sanctuary, we spotted a thin figure standing between the water containers on the hill. At first, we thought it was Minnie, one of our other rescues. But as we looked closer, we realised it was a young dog we had never seen before. He was nothing but skin and bones. He was desperately licking at the containers, trying to get even a drop of water. We put water and food down. He crept closer, drank every single drop, and devoured the food as if he hadn’t eaten in days. Then he disappeared. Or so we thought. We found him wedged tightly between the hay bales, shaking, cowering, terrified of the world. It took an hour just to coax him out. Another hour to get him into the house — something that should have taken three minutes. That’s how broken he was. Slowly, gently, we earned his trust. Over time, Bardie became Karl’s little shadow, following him everywhere. For the first time in his life, he felt safe. When he was finally comfortable, we took him to the vets for castration. We mentioned that he walked oddly on his back legs. The X-rays left the vets horrified. They told us Bardie had almost certainly been kicked repeatedly or beaten with a wooden stick or metal bar between the legs. One testicle was completely destroyed. Worse still, the trauma had damaged the blood flow to his hip joints. The bone was deteriorating. He was walking bone on bone. Every single step was pain. We could have said it was too expensive. We could have said we didn’t have the funds. But how do you look into those eyes and turn away? We spent over €2,000 on surgeries to repair his hips and remove the damaged testicle. Today? Bardie runs in the garden. He jumps. He plays. He smiles. When it’s cold, he still feels it. Some days he walks a little slower. The damage done to him will always be part of his story. But it no longer defines his future. Bardie is just one of many sad stories here at Hearts Animal Sanctuary. For every animal you see thriving, there was once unimaginable suffering behind them.
